Creamed corn (which is also known by other names, such as cream-style corn) is a type of creamed food made by combining pieces of whole sweetcorn with a soup of milky residue from pulped corn kernels scraped from the cob. The ingredients needed to make Creamed corn:
- Make ready 2 can sweet corn
- Take 1 tbsp low fat margerine
- Prepare 1/3 cup 2% milk
- Get 2 oz low fat cream cheese

Instructions to make Creamed corn:
- Drain and rinse corn. Place in blender and grind to break-up kernels.
- Place corn in a sauce pan on low heat. Stir in margerine, milk and cream cheese.
- Continue to stir until everything is thoroughly blended. Raise heat or transfer to microwave for 4 minutes on high to heat.
